#b69766 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b69766 is composed of 71.4% red, 59.2%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17% magenta, 44%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 36.8 degrees, a saturation of 35.4% and a lightness of 55.7%. #b69766 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ffcc with #6d2f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#b69766 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b69766 has RGB values of R:182, G:151,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.17, Y:0.44,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 11966310.
